Nathaniel Makes History: Sets New Nigerian Hurdles Record at World Championships
Ezekiel Nathaniel, Nigeria's emerging 400-meter hurdles hero, has once again rewritten the nation's record books. He set a national record of 47.11 seconds in the Tokyo 2025 World Championships final, however he finished fourth, just missing out on a medal. After a successful appeal, American Rai Benjamin was restored and won gold in the race after first being penalized for a lane violation, temporarily placing Nathaniel in third place.
